Curator’s note

Short films that breed a low, crawling dread

Scary short films feel like a cold draught from a door you were sure you had shut. This is the mood of fear itself, of the thing in the dark room and the wrongness under the skin, where the goal is not tension but pure unease that lingers after the screen goes black. They are short, which only makes the scares land harder.

Negatives captures a monster in a photographer's dark room, and Retch watches a young woman's illness turn her into something unexpected. What's in the Forest blurs reality with psychedelics as unseen horrors close in, Bad Penny haunts an antiques dealer with a cursed object, and The Relic hands its adventurers the worst discovery they can imagine. A small, nasty handful, free to stream and best watched with the lights low.
